Output d572bb7375e19f86d1ecb8b435a97696b4e2e64cadc87fefb354dfe615c1194c:56

value
436050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e003f852231ebd027ca2f9382e219e139f7986 OP_EQUAL
address
3Ao7BQTkNQuhH928X3kaDLZYSR1vKHwHhe
transaction
d572bb7375e19f86d1ecb8b435a97696b4e2e64cadc87fefb354dfe615c1194c
confirmations
161356
spent
true